Что нового

Парсер кинопоиска для DLE 13 и выше (1 Viewer)

Владимир Рудяк

Посетитель
Регистрация
5 Сен 2021
Сообщения
37
Реакции
53
Исправление модуля от 28.11.2021
Исправление:
  1. Исправлено работу парсера, добавлено обход капчи способом подставки куков.
  2. Исправлено редактировани уже имеюсчих новостей.
  3. Исправлено добавлению категорий в допполя и так.
Установка:
Скопировать даный на сервер из папки engine
Далее открываете кинопоиск производите авторизацию через яндекс.
Как только пройдёте авторизацию, открываете сразу консоль браузера, далее делаете перезагрузку страницы не закрывая консоли. Далее во вкладке network находите ту страницу которую вы перезагрузили
image_2021-11-28_19-49-09.png
В куках берёте все кроме этой надписи
cookie:
В настройках парсера должно повится новое поле
Куки с кинопоиска туда и вставляете куки

image_2021-11-28_19-50-02.png
Менять нужно будет лишь тогда когда будет выводится капча. Что бы капчу обходить лучше берите куки со своего Пк к примеру, тогда при вылете капчи Вы при заходе на кп отправите верный ответ от капчи и можно брать новые куки.

 

kpokozubra

Посетитель
Регистрация
30 Ноя 2021
Сообщения
7
Реакции
9
после этой обновы не открывает сам модуль в админке 14.0 До этого только жанры не ставились и стал иза капчи парсить только один фильм
 
Последнее редактирование:

kpokozubra

Посетитель
Регистрация
30 Ноя 2021
Сообщения
7
Реакции
9
Что нужно подправить подскажите плиз
 

kpokozubra

Посетитель
Регистрация
30 Ноя 2021
Сообщения
7
Реакции
9
Вы закинули 2 одинаковых файла ajax-pkinopoisk.php Перезалейти update.zip
 

kpokozubra

Посетитель
Регистрация
30 Ноя 2021
Сообщения
7
Реакции
9
Спасибо все заработало обновил только 2 файла ajax-pkinopoisk.php pkinopoisk_sc.min
 

Владимир Рудяк

Посетитель
Регистрация
5 Сен 2021
Сообщения
37
Реакции
53
Спасибо все заработало обновил только 2 файла ajax-pkinopoisk.php pkinopoisk_sc.min
Там те файлы также нужны они срабатывают на картинки, постреры и редактировани новости если есть уже
 

kpokozubra

Посетитель
Регистрация
30 Ноя 2021
Сообщения
7
Реакции
9
как один фай 2 одинаковых один лежит в ajax второй лежит такойже в inc Проверь НЕт дополнительного поля у меня под cookie:
 

Владимир Рудяк

Посетитель
Регистрация
5 Сен 2021
Сообщения
37
Реакции
53
как один фай 2 одинаковых один лежит в ajax второй лежит такойже в inc Проверь НЕт дополнительного поля у меня под cookie:
как один фай 2 одинаковых один лежит в ajax второй лежит такойже в inc Проверь НЕт дополнительного поля у меня под cookie:
 

Владимир Рудяк

Посетитель
Регистрация
5 Сен 2021
Сообщения
37
Реакции
53
как один фай 2 одинаковых один лежит в ajax второй лежит такойже в inc Проверь НЕт дополнительного поля у меня под cookie:
В папке inc лежит файлик pkinopoisk.php который надо заменить на своем сайте. И тогда появится дополнительное поле cookie:
 

nikolas

Посетитель
Регистрация
2 Июн 2021
Сообщения
1
Реакции
0
Как ето работает?
 

heroma

Участник
OLD SkripTers
Регистрация
18 Дек 2019
Сообщения
52
Реакции
40
Имя файла: engine/inc/addnews.php
Ошибка: Не удалось найти код:
Код:
                             <div class="form-group">
                              <label class="control-label col-sm-2">{$lang['addnews_cat']}</label>
                              <div class="col-sm-10">
                                    <select data-placeholder="{$lang['addnews_cat_sel']}" title="{$lang['addnews_cat_sel']}" name="category[]" id="category" onchange="onCategoryChange(this)" $category_multiple style="width:100%;max-width:350px;">{$categories_list}</select>
                              </div>
                            </div>
DLE 14.3
 

ilyas22

Посетитель
Регистрация
6 Дек 2021
Сообщения
5
Реакции
0
Благодарю за модуль
 

igrovik

Посетитель
Регистрация
4 Янв 2022
Сообщения
1
Реакции
4
Имя файла: engine/inc/addnews.php
Ошибка: Не удалось найти код:
Код:
                             <div class="form-group">
                              <label class="control-label col-sm-2">{$lang['addnews_cat']}</label>
                              <div class="col-sm-10">
                                    <select data-placeholder="{$lang['addnews_cat_sel']}" title="{$lang['addnews_cat_sel']}" name="category[]" id="category" onchange="onCategoryChange(this)" $category_multiple style="width:100%;max-width:350px;">{$categories_list}</select>
                              </div>
                            </div>
DLE 14.3
Ну если ещё не получилось решить проблему, то:
Открываем файлик inc/addnews.php
находим примерно такое
PHP:
$lang['addnews_cat_sel']
Ну и соответственно смотрим немного выше и сравниваем примерно похожий должен быть код. Копируем от
PHP:
<div class="form-group">
и до </div></div>
Далее открываем плагин и меняем в нём старый код на Ваш, сохраняем чистим кэш Дле . По идее должно получится.
 

Пользователи, просматривающие данную тему

Верх